Special Requirements:
Design Technical Electives (6 credit hours), Human Values, Social Context and Ethics (18 credit hours), Basic Science Elective (4 credit hours), Engineering Science Elective (3 credit hours).
Students may use these courses to broaden their knowledge base or to specialize in areas like Engineering Design, Dynamic Systems Control, Smart Materials and Structures, Computer Software, CAD/CAM and Robotics, Computer Graphics, Energy, Cultural Diversity, Ethics and Artistic and Creative Works.
Fundamentals of Engineering Examination – Students are highly recommended (but not required) to take the FE examination in their senior year before graduation.
